How to Write a Technical CV

The key to writing a technical CV is to get the right balance between describing your technical experience and making your CV easily read by a non-technical person such as a Human Resources Assistant. They will be looking for keywords in order to match your CV against a particular vacancy. Therefore, your CV should be clear and concise and written in good English. Technical jargon should be avoided except under the Key Skills and Technical Skills headings.
